Job summary

The Division of Surgery would like to invite applicants for a Band 3 post to join the Medical Secretary team within Trauma and Orthopaedics at Doncaster and Bassetlaw Teaching Hospitals.

There is one position available for 16 hours, the post is to support Consultant surgeons and the clinical team, and the post holder will be primarily based at Doncaster Hospital.

They will need experience in managing the robust systems in place for the administrative engagement of patient pathways. They will need to be able to work flexibly as part of the team - sometimes across sites - to produce clinical correspondence using Medisec digital transcription software from outpatient and inpatient attendances.

Experience in using the PTL (Patient Tracker List) to manage patient's pathway is paramount. A knowledge of medical terminology alongside previous experience of working in a clerical / secretarial role is desirable.

You will be required to display tact and diplomacy, and have developed communication skills when dealing with senior staff, patients, colleagues and the general public.

About us

Doncaster & Bassetlaw NHS FT is one of Yorkshire's Leading acute trusts, serving a population of more than 420,000 across South Yorkshire, North Nottinghamshire, and the surrounding areas. Our services are based over three main hospital sites employing over 6,000 colleagues.
